Norup Art Students Emulate Contemporary Artist

Norup Art Students Emulate Contemporary Artist

Norup art teacher Kristen Gustafson makes sure to introduce students to Black, contemporary artists throughout the school year. For Black History Month, Ms. Gustafson taught her students about Kehinde Wiley, an American portrait painter. Mr. Wiley is known for his naturalistic paintings of Black subjects that reference the work of Old Master paintings, including one on display at the Detroit Institute of Arts.

 

With her students, Ms. Gustafson shared what Kehinde Wiley does and provided backdrops in the halls for students to interact with and emulate Mr. Wiley’s work with their own photos
